The Anvil nipple is made of steel. This material provides greater rust resistance compared to iron, making it suitable for various applications.
The Anvil nipple measures one inch National Pipe Taper male by nine inches in length. These dimensions make it ideal for joining or extending pipe lengths.
This fitting meets ASTM A53 and ASME B 1.20.1 specifications. These standards ensure quality and reliability for various piping applications.
